pub struct CudaLaunchResourceCounts {
pub streams: usize,
pub completion_events: usize,
pub timing_events: usize,
}Expand description
Cached CUDA launch-resource counts retained for dispatch reuse.
Fields§
§streams: usizeCached non-blocking CUDA streams.
completion_events: usizeCached completion-fence CUDA events.
timing_events: usizeCached timing-enabled CUDA events used by graph replay telemetry.
